Canton of Dax-2 explained
The canton of Dax-2 is an administrative division of the Landes department, southwestern France. It was created at the French canton reorganisation which came into effect in March 2015. Its seat is in Dax.[1]
It consists of the following communes:[1]
- Bénesse-lès-Dax
- Candresse
- Dax (partly)
- Heugas
- Narrosse
- Oeyreluy
- Saint-Pandelon
- Saugnac-et-Cambran
- Seyresse
- Yzosse
